Effect of Sunlight Intensity



Occasionally, the intensity of sunshine can significantly affect the performance of photovoltaic panels. When the sunlight is strong and straight, your solar panels produce even more electricity. However, throughout over cast days or when the sun goes to a reduced angle, the panels obtain much less sunshine, minimizing their performance. To optimize the energy result of your photovoltaic panels, it's crucial to mount them in locations with ample sunshine exposure throughout the day. Consider factors like shielding from neighboring trees or structures that could obstruct sunlight and lower the panels' efficiency.

To optimize the efficiency of your solar panels, consistently clean them to eliminate any kind of dust, dirt, or debris that might be obstructing sunshine absorption. In addition, ensure that your panels are tilted appropriately to get the most straight sunlight feasible.

Impact of Temperature Changes



When temperature level modifications occur, they can have a substantial impact on the performance of solar panels. Solar panels work best in cooler temperatures, making them more reliable on moderate days contrasted to very hot ones. As the temperature boosts, solar panels can experience a reduction in efficiency due to a phenomenon referred to as the temperature coefficient. This impact creates a reduction in voltage output, inevitably influencing the total power manufacturing of the panels.

On the other hand, when temperatures drop as well low, solar panels can additionally be affected. Extremely chilly temperature levels can lead to a decrease in conductivity within the panels, making them much less efficient in producing power. This is why it's critical to think about the temperature level conditions when mounting photovoltaic panels to maximize their performance.

Duty of Cloud Cover and Rainfall



Cloud cover and rainfall can significantly impact the performance of solar panels. When clouds block the sun, the quantity of sunlight reaching your photovoltaic panels is lowered, bring about a decrease in energy production. Rainfall can likewise influence solar panel performance by blocking sunshine and creating a layer of dirt or gunk on the panels, better lowering their capacity to generate electricity. Also light rainfall can scatter sunlight, creating it to be much less focused on the panels.



Throughout cloudy days with hefty cloud cover, photovoltaic panels may experience a considerable drop in energy outcome. Nevertheless, it deserves keeping in mind that some modern photovoltaic panel modern technologies can still generate electricity also when the sky is over cast. Furthermore, rainfall can have a cleansing effect on photovoltaic panels, removing dust and dust that may have collected with time.

To make best use of the efficiency of your photovoltaic panels, it's important to consider the impact of cloud cover and rainfall on energy manufacturing and ensure that your panels are correctly preserved to withstand varying weather conditions.
